Output 531a56d65bb52d87ea7199aeed49cedbeb6c3e8465ac543d368ef57bfe2058a2:1

value
1292494
script pubkey
OP_HASH160 OP_PUSHBYTES_20 04bb5019d7440aa9d49778ca3a06f5050495dad4 OP_EQUAL
address
328323DuNB5SHc7eckGUThqEFA4z8yDPk9
transaction
531a56d65bb52d87ea7199aeed49cedbeb6c3e8465ac543d368ef57bfe2058a2
confirmations
362706
spent
true